1. Main St. Apron / Borthwick & Forrest
Not suggesting you take to the streets in this apron but our house Main St. waxed cotton apron is a great looking piece and perfect for a multitude of jobs around home and work. This hard wearing, durable apron is made from premium dry waxed cotton, perfect for wiping off any spills. This one will last you for many years and will age beautifully with time. You can even re-wax it each year to keep this garment in great condition. Available in two colours.
